
Mercedes-Benz introduced a new race car during the New York Auto Show earlier today. The Mercedes-Benz SLS AMG GT3 will be used in competition beginning in 2011.The 2011 Mercedes SLS AMG GT3 is powered by the AMG 6.3-litre V8 front-mid engine with dry sump lubrication coupled with a sequential six-speed racing transmission steering wheel shift paddles. The 2011 Mercedes SLS AMG GT3 also comes with an multi-disc locking differential integrated in thetransmission.
